Good morning! Welcome to Andhra Pradesh, a beautiful state in southern India. Let's start our first day with a visit to the iconic Charminar in Hyderabad, the capital city of Andhra Pradesh. This magnificent monument is a symbol of the city and offers a stunning view from the top. Don't forget to explore the bustling markets around Charminar, where you can shop for traditional handicrafts, pearls, and delicious street food.
Afterward, we can head to the historic Golconda Fort, located just a short distance away. This impressive fortress is known for its acoustics and the breathtaking views it offers from its ramparts. Take a guided tour to learn about its rich history and explore the royal palaces, gardens, and secret passages within the fort.
For lunch, let's indulge in some authentic Hyderabadi biryani, a mouthwatering rice dish cooked with aromatic spices and tender meat. There are plenty of local restaurants around the city that serve this delectable specialty.
In the afternoon, we can visit the Salar Jung Museum, one of the largest art museums in the world. It houses an extensive collection of artifacts, including paintings, sculptures, textiles, and furniture from various civilizations. Take your time to admire the intricate craftsmanship and learn about the cultural heritage of the region.
To end the day on a serene note, we can visit the beautiful Hussain Sagar Lake. Enjoy a boat ride to the famous Buddha statue located in the middle of the lake, and witness the stunning sunset over the water. You can also explore the nearby Lumbini Park, which offers a musical fountain show in the evening.
Good morning! Today, let's explore the coastal beauty of Andhra Pradesh. We'll start our day by heading to the picturesque Araku Valley, located in the Eastern Ghats. The journey itself is a treat, as we'll be traveling through lush green forests, cascading waterfalls, and winding roads that offer breathtaking views.
Once we reach Araku Valley, we can visit the Borra Caves, a natural wonder formed millions of years ago. These caves are known for their stunning stalactite and stalagmite formations, and you can take a guided tour to explore the various chambers and learn about their geological significance.
Afterward, we can visit the Tribal Museum, which showcases the rich cultural heritage of the indigenous tribes of the region. You can learn about their unique traditions, art, and lifestyle through the exhibits and interactive displays.
For lunch, let's savor some traditional tribal cuisine, which includes dishes made with locally grown ingredients and flavors unique to the region. There are several local eateries in Araku Valley where you can try these authentic delicacies.
In the afternoon, we can visit the beautiful Katiki Waterfalls, located amidst dense forests. The cascading waters and the surrounding greenery create a tranquil atmosphere, perfect for relaxation and rejuvenation.
To end our trip on a high note, we can visit the stunning Borra Hills viewpoint, which offers panoramic views of the valley below. The sunset from this vantage point is truly mesmerizing, and it's a great spot to capture some memorable photographs.
I hope this itinerary gives you a taste of the rich cultural heritage and natural beauty that Andhra Pradesh has to offer. Enjoy your trip!
